| > | > | Based on my experience, I suspect that the root cause may be the
| > Offline
| > | > | Folder CSC (Client Side Cache) database still contains references
to
| > the
| > | > | old file server. We can use a tool called Csccmd.exe to refresh
the
| > CSC
| > | > | database by re-pointing the share to the new server. Here are the
| > steps:
| > | > |
| > | > | 1. Download the Csccmd.exe file:
| > | > |
| > | > |
| > | >
| >
http://www.microsoft.com/downloads/details.aspx?FamilyID=9D467A69-57FF-4AE7-
| > | > | 96EE-B18C4790CFFD&displaylang=en
| > | > |
| > | > | Note: Csccmd.exe that comes with Windows Server 2003 Resource Kit
| > tools
| > | > can
| > | > | help us to re-point to the offline folder to the new server. This
| > tool
| > | > can
| > | > | run on the Windows XP and Windows 2000 clients.
| > | > |
| > | > | 2. It is a command-line tool and you can run this:
| > | > |
| > | > | csccmd /moveshare:\\<oldserver>\<oldshare> \\newserver\newshare
| > | > |
| > | > | Note: The above command remaps the files in the CSC cache on
| > | > | \\oldserver\\oldshare to the \\newserver\newshare location.
| > | > |
| > | > | For more information about features and functions of CSCCMD
version
| > 1.1,
| > | > | please refer to the following article:
| > | > | 884739: Features and functions in version 1.1 of the Client-Side
| > Caching
| > | > | Command-Line Options command-line tool
| > | > |
http://support.microsoft.com/default.aspx?scid=kb;en-us;884739
| > | > |
| > | > | As far as I know, the Offline Files cache is a folder structure
| > located
| > | > in
| > | > | the %SystemRoot%\CSC folder, which is hidden by default. If the
| > problem
| > | > | still occurs, you may refer to the following article to reset the
| > Offline
| > | > | Files Cache:
| > | > |
| > | > | 230738: How to Restart the Offline Files Cache/Database
| > | > |
http://support.microsoft.com/default.aspx?scid=kb;EN-US;230738
